

The State Duma adopted amendments to the law "On Banks and Banking Activity" in the second reading. Banks will no longer be able to charge individuals a commission for transferring funds to their accounts in other credit institutions. The maximum amount of free transfers will be 30 million rubles per month. Banks will be prohibited from limiting the size and number of transfers within this amount.
“A person has the right to dispose of his funds at his discretion. By opening an account or depositing in a bank, a citizen already pays for banking services. He must withdraw or transfer this money without any financial obstacles,” commented State Duma Chairman Vyacheslav Volodin.
In addition, as Bashinform News Agency reported, in a year, banks will be required to return funds transferred to fraudsters to customers (but only if their account is included in a special register).
